개발 무지렁이

[Java] 프로젝트 생성과 JavaSE, JRE / 패키지와 src 디렉터리, bin 디렉터리 / 클래스와 main 메서드 본문

Backend/자바

[Java] 프로젝트 생성과 JavaSE, JRE / 패키지와 src 디렉터리, bin 디렉터리 / 클래스와 main 메서드

Gaejirang-e 2023. 2. 18. 20:23

프로젝트 생성시 JRE를 설정한다


JRE(Java Runtime Environment)은 '자바 실행환경'에 중점을 두어
'자바 버전'을 언급할 때 사용되는 용어이다.
JRE를 선택할 때, 선택상자에 JavaSE-17 이라는 용어가 나오는데,
이는 자바 개발부터 실행까지 모든 환경을 정의한 스펙을 말한다.
JavaSE 스펙을 준수해서 만든 것이 OpenJDK, OracleJDK이다.
(JDK는 '자바 개발도구'에 중점으로 두어 자바 버전을 언급할 때 사용되는 용어이다.)

패키지(≒디렉터리)


소스파일(.java)바이트코드파일(.class)를 관리하기 위한 디렉터리
(소스파일 -> src 디렉터리 / 컴파일된 바이트코드파일 -> bin 디렉터리)

클래스와 main메서드


⚠️ 기본규칙

** 클래스명과 소스파일명은 동일해야한다.
** main 메서드는 프로그램 실행 진입점(entry point)이다.
** main 메서드 블록 안에는 실행문이 들어가고, 실행문의 끝은 세미콜론으로 끝난다.
   (1)변수선언, (2)변수값 저장, (3)메서드 호출를 실행문이라 한다.
Comments